Tools generate signals. Operations must turn them into decisions.
The operating layer collects telemetry from network, endpoint, identity, cloud, email, backup and physical systems. The goal is not to generate more alerts, but to determine which events require validation, escalation or response.

What the Securyza perimeter includes
Telemetry
Collection of signals from technologies actually included in the contracted scope.
Detection
Rules, indicators, behavioural signals and exposure controls.
Correlation
Context across sources to reduce isolated alerts and poor prioritisation.
Triage
Classification, validation and collection of the information needed for escalation.
Response
Containment and remediation according to authorisations, runbooks and SLA.
Reporting
Incidents, trends, actions and open risks become visible to customers and management.

How we move it into production
Assessment, design, implementation and management follow a verifiable path. Tools can change; ownership, documentation and outcomes must remain clear.
Onboard telemetry
We define sources, visibility, data quality and ownership.
Detection baseline
We activate use cases appropriate to the environment and risk.
Runbooks
We establish severity, contacts, authorisations and permitted actions.
Operate
Triage, escalation, incident review and tuning become a continuous cycle.

FAQ
Does monitoring mean an analyst watches every customer 24/7?
No. The system monitors continuously where included; human involvement is triggered according to alerts, severity, service scope and contracted SLA.
Does Securyza need to build a proprietary SIEM immediately?
No. Early delivery can integrate existing tools and progressively build proprietary layers where they create real value.
